Sympathy aside, you can actually get Timer Balls on Two Island. There should be a guy under a tent that sells them. There's unfortunately no other Master Balls in the game (unlike getting another one from the Lilycove Lottery if you happen to be lucky as eff). Those two are your best alternatives to an Ultra Ball unless you want to be lucky and desperate and try to see if you can catch it in a Poke or Great Ball. (Which would be hilarious and fitting for it, seriously.)

Other than that, you were doing it right earlier (with False Swipe to 1 HP + sleep + chucking every ball in your bag at it), so I'm not sure what else you can do.

The only other thing I can think of is just personal superstition, but maybe overlevel for the battle by a lot? Like, if the bird's at level 50, go for level 60? (It really has no bearing on the catch rate, but hey.)
